Low-vacuum heating is an energy-saving heating scheme that can effectively reduce heat loss on the heat source side.However,due to its simple technology,the construction of automatic control systems is often overlooked.This paper proposes a new scheme for intelligent control of low vacuum heating,using local execution device instead of manual operation of the worker,applying remote control system to realize centralized control of unattended and dispatch center of low vacuum first station,applying intelligent control module Realize intelligent predictive feedforward control of the heating network.This not only avoids the personal danger that workers may encounter when operating on the spot,but also improves the precision and scientific control.The intelligent control scheme design completed in this paper includes four parts: hardware design of the control system,software configuration design,thermal network load forecasting analysis and intelligent control module design.The hardware design includes control module selection,control cabinet layout design,power supply redundancy design and communication network design;software configuration design mainly includes database configuration,controller algorithm configuration and graphic configuration;heat network load forecast analysis use The SPSS tool software performs linear regression analysis on the real heat load requirements,and obtains the load forecasting relationship function about the weather conditions.The design of the intelligent control module uses the Python tool to write the intelligent algorithm and realizes the heating process.Fully automatic intelligent feedforward control.Finally,the purpose of improving the accuracy and scientificity of low vacuum heating control is achieved.In this paper,the application of Hollysys MACSV technology,linear regression analysis technology,Python web crawling and embedding technology solves the problem of intelligent control of low vacuum heating,realizes the precise and scientific operation of the heating network,and solves the common problems in thermoelectric enterprises.It provides guarantee for the economic operation of heating enterprises.At the same time,this paper also proposes the idea and feasible solution for function expansion on the DCS system,which can provide benefits for the thermal power enterprise in upgrading and renovating the original system.
